Discount Tire Payment Methods
Discount Tire offers several traditional and modern payment methods, giving you flexibility when making a purchase. These include:
- Cash
- Personal checks
- Debit cards
- Credit cards (Visa, MasterCard, American Express, and Discover)
While these payment options cover a wide range of possibilities, the question of using Afterpay to buy tires or wheels at Discount Tire is a common one. Unfortunately, Afterpay is not listed as an accepted payment method by Discount Tire.
Financing Options at Discount Tire
Even though Discount Tire doesn’t accept Afterpay, they do provide other financing options that let you pay for your tires and services over time. Let’s look at the two main options available for financing:
1. Discount Tire Credit Card
One way to finance your purchase at Discount Tire is by using their own credit card. The Discount Tire credit card is offered through a partnership with Synchrony Bank and provides special financing options.
With the Discount Tire credit card, you can qualify for promotional financing offers, which include:
- 6-month deferred interest financing on purchases over a certain amount
- 12-month financing for larger purchases (with qualifying purchases)
These financing plans allow you to make monthly payments, making it easier to manage the cost of your purchase. However, if the balance is not paid off by the end of the promotional period, interest will be applied retroactively.
You can apply for the Discount Tire credit card online or at the store, and approval is typically quick. If you already have the card, it can be used for any purchases at Discount Tire locations or on their website.
2. Affirm Financing
Another option for financing your purchase at Discount Tire is through Affirm, a popular service that allows you to pay for purchases over time. Affirm works as a third-party financing option and provides you with different payment plans, ranging from a few months to longer terms.
Here’s how Affirm works at Discount Tire:
- Apply for financing: When checking out, you can choose Affirm as your payment method. You’ll be asked to provide some basic information and select your payment plan.
- Choose a payment plan: Affirm will offer you different payment options based on your purchase total. These plans might include monthly installments for 3, 6, or 12 months, depending on the total cost.
- Get approved: If you’re approved for financing, you’ll complete the purchase and receive the products, just like a regular payment method. Your loan will be paid off in the agreed-upon installments.
Affirm doesn’t charge hidden fees, and the interest rates depend on your creditworthiness. Some promotions may even offer 0% APR for a limited time.
